Q3 Planning Note — Inventory Write-Down

Branch managers: Hollowgate Supply will record a write-down on aged Fennick-line stock this quarter. Affected units: anything received before March at Westmoor and Larkenfield depots. Action items: freeze reorders on Fennick SKUs, complete physical counts by the 15th, and route discrepancy reports to regional ops. No customer-facing discounting until Finance signs off. Expect margin impact of roughly two points. The confidential planning note from leadership follows below.

board note of kadug-tawig: Only 5 of the 100 pilot accounts renewed Oliath, so a churn review is set for April 15.

### CrashFunnel Ingest

Welcome aboard! CrashFunnel is our mobile crash-report pipeline. Apps POST gzipped reports to the ingest endpoint; symbolication happens async and results land in Peekaboard. You'll mostly hit the staging ingest while testing. All requests need the service key in the `X-Funnel-Key` header. The staging key for the internal ingest service is below.

API key for bageg-kajef: vxb2-ss

### Runbook: Large-File Diff Viewer (Splitpane)

If a customer reports Splitpane hanging on files over 200 MB, the chunked renderer likely fell back to full-buffer mode. Restart the diff worker pool and confirm chunking is re-enabled in the status panel. When escalating, include the worker's trace token, shown below.

build token for fahip-hawip: htk4_cea5

## Queue-Depth Autoscaler (Thrushline)

Thrushline scales the Copperhatch workers off queue depth, not CPU. Threshold config lives in the platform repo; don't edit in the console. Scale-in is deliberately slow — leave it alone. New hires get read access by default; write access needs a lead's sign-off. To unlock the config vault, use the passphrase below.

vault phrase of fahif-yaweg = sorax-holwyn-aldiel